### Sweeper leaves orphans behind

New folks: the Dustpan job sweeps orphaned CI resources (stale runners, dangling volumes) every hour on the Halverton cluster. If the orphan count climbs instead of dropping, the sweeper probably crashed mid-pass and left its lock file behind. Delete the lock, rerun manually, and watch one full cycle. Do not widen the sweep filter — that once deleted live runners. When filing a ticket, include the sweeper build token below.

trace token, hadup-tagug: htk21_12de252fa14cc922da950

## Further Reading

The Mailwright bounce processor classifies bounces as hard, soft, or suppressed, then updates the Ledgerfox suppression list. Hard bounces suppress immediately; soft bounces after five within a week. If the queue backs up, check the classifier worker first—it's the usual culprit. Retry logic and alert thresholds are covered in the on-call notes posted here.

wiki page, tadug-yagap: https://jira.qorvelsys.internal/pages/browse/display/projects/5e6c

**Checklist item 7 — Record dedup pass (Corvala CRM):** Confirm the fuzzy-match deduplicator ran against the full customer table and that merge conflicts were resolved per the precedence rules (newest verified record wins). Spot-check twenty merged pairs before sign-off. Rollback snapshot must exist prior to the pass. For the sync, note which pipeline run produced the merge set using the token below.

trace token, yahof-yadup: htk21_3e52fc440779ed8614351

Quick word on visitors and the basement archive at Drellway Point: they're not allowed down there on their own, full stop. If someone from outside needs to see old records, book it through the facilities calendar and stay with them the whole time. The lift only goes to the basement with a staff badge, and the archive door itself has a keypad. New starters get a temporary code for their first month, which you'll find just below.

turnstile pass: bdg-YEOZLM-79341408

Quick note for reviewers poking at Querykite's SQL linting. Our lint job runs sqlsift over every .sql file in the migrations folder, flagging unquoted identifiers and missing row limits. The linter fetches our custom rule bundle from the internal registry at Hollowpine, which requires auth. To run it locally, set the registry token in your env file right below this line.

secret setting of tajof-bahif: COURIER_KEY3=65d